Armenia has appointed a military attaché in France.
As Report informs with reference to Armenian media, Arthur Aznavuryan has been appointed to this position.
The corresponding order was signed by the Prime Minister of Armenia Nikol Pashinyan.
Aznavuryan will take office on August 1 and will work in Paris for three years.
Previously, he was the military attaché of Armenia in Iran.
